I have always been instructed catchers helmets and bats are considered part of the field once they are stationary on the field. However, so far I can find nowhere in the FED rules where it specifically states this unlike the NCAA rules where it lists catchers helmets, batters bat and runners helmets that may have inadvertantly come off.

There is mention of defensive facemasks in the FED rules with regard to obstruction. If a runner trips over, or is forced to go around a discarded defensive facemask it should be ruled obstruction.
